We build processors for artificial intelligence that are inspired by the brain. Our mission is to build the first hardware that can power brain-scale intelligence.

At Rain, we embrace a fundamentally cross-disciplinary culture. Our engineering work spans materials science, device physics, CMOS, FPGA programming, deep learning and more. We encourage all engineers to learn outside of their domain, and engage their fellow teammates with openness and curiosity.



As Rains FPGA engineer, you will collaborate across multiple teams to develop hardware for next-generation artificial intelligence algorithms.



Basic Qualifications:

- Bachelors degree in Electrical Engineering, or a related field

- 2+ years of Experience in Xilinx FPGA Hardware environments for design and debug (Vivado, Quartus).

- Experience in FPGA Hardware Platforms and tools (Protium, Zebu, HAPS and/or Xilinx/Altera FPGA based boards)

- Experience with ARM and various DSP ISA

- Experience with VHDL, Verilog, SystemVerilog

- Knowledge of simulation acceleration and FPGA prototyping

- Familiarity of I/O protocols such as PCIE, Ethernet and USB

- Write software drivers for I/O communication via Ethernet, PCIE and USB

- Understanding of RTL and Synthesis

- Experience with logic simulation: VCS, NCSIM/Verilog

- Programming/scripting experience (C, C++, Perl)

- Experience using Software Debug tools (e.g. gdb)

- Familiarity with lab equipment such as Digital Oscilloscopes, Logic Analyzers, Function and pattern generators.

Preferred Qualifications:

- Masters in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field

- Experience with audio/video signal processing, DSP, machine learning, or computer vision

- Experience debugging system-level

- Strong programming skills in C/C++ and scripting skills in Python, Tcl, and/or Perl

- Familiarity with PCIe based communication with FPGA based endpoints

- Familiarity with synthesizing designs to various FPGA and Silicon targets.

- Familiarity with both behavioral and synthesizable RTL code

- Familiarity with embedded software development and debugging: GNU/Linux device drivers, firmware, IDE (ex: Eclipse, Visual Studio)

- Technical document writing using Visio, Word, Excel, and / or PowerPoint

- Revision control and document control
